Visual Information @ Time of Creation
The contemporary artwork is a layered narrative reflecting Great Keppel Island, exploring the natural and manmade environment in the late afternoon on 5th September 2017 and mid morning 6th September 2017 as I explored the coast line on both days. Great Keppel Island is situated along the Capricorn Coast of Central Queensland, Australia. In September 2017 I had the opportunity to stay a couple of days and reconnect as I continually photographed my response to nature and manmade language. In January 2018 post production commenced and two digital montages became Lot 23 in the PLACE identity Series, releasing an old energy.
